The third and the fourth, naturally. Why? Well, many reasons.

First off, my first Pokemon game was Sapphire, not Blue or Red or Yellow. Sapphire. Then I bought Ruby. That in itself is very significant. I was exposed to other Pokemon a while before that, but it was really RSE the generation that was first for me. I wasn't a fan before that, and all the Pokemon I had seen before were in TCG cards, which I avidly collected until I decided to buy the games and a GBA.

And fourth because while the storyline isn't great, and many of the Pokemon are just evolutions, DP has been the best games ever in terms of mechanics. Do not dare tell me otherwise. A lot of Pokemon were unable to make full power of their stats, movepool and abilities because of the whole physical or special thing. DP changed all that, plus many other things as well, such as increasing the movepool of many Pokemon. Who of you can say Charizard was as good in GSC as he is in DP? None of you. Charizard is now fully capable of being physical, special or both, and he's got a much bigger movepool now, period.

Lastly, also the fourth because while the Pokemon are not original, they're useful evolutions in most cases. Before DP, it pained me to raise Togetic, Misdreavus and Roselia knowing full well they'd be able to do so much more if they evolved. DP brought that. Before DP, types like Grass/Ground and Poison/Dark were but dreams of mine. Today they're a reality. Before DP, there were no legendaries I really liked. But that's all in the past now as I love Shaymin, Mesprit, Cresselia and Giratina. :3

So yes, long story short, 3rd and 4th gen all the way, babeh. :D
